Shafranske\nFormat: Paperback\nPublisher: American Psychological Association, United States\nImprint: American Psychological Association\nISBN-13: 9781433830907, 978-1433830907\nSynopsis\nIncreasingly, psychologists are being enlisted to provide consultation in clinical, health, corporate, and community settings, although many have received only minimal training in consultation. This volume provides a comprehensive foundation to develop or enhance consultation practice. \n\n Consultation is a distinct professional practicewith goalsand functionsdifferentfrom direct clinical service or clinical supervision. While all consultation settings require certain basic competencies, each setting requires additional unique ones.
